Oxynorm 5mg contains oxycodone hydrochloride, a potent opioid analgesic. It's prescribed for the management of moderate to severe pain. While effective in pain relief, Oxynorm carries significant risks, particularly concerning dependence and misuse. Patients prescribed Oxynorm must carefully follow their doctor's instructions and be aware of potential complications.

  • Potential side effects of Oxynorm can include constipation, nausea, drowsiness, and dizziness.
  • Abstaining from mixing Oxynorm with alcohol or other CNS depressants, as this can lead to severe complications.
  • Should you encounter any unexpected side effects, consult your doctor immediately.

Understanding Ritalin Dosing and Potential Side Effects

Determining the optimal dosage of Ritalin is crucial for effectively managing ADHD symptoms while minimizing potential side effects. The quantity prescribed varies depending on factors like age, weight, severity of symptoms, and individual tolerance. Commonly, Ritalin is taken twice a day in the form of tablets or capsules. It's important to follow your doctor's instructions carefully and never change the dosage without their guidance.

  • Possible side effects of Ritalin can include insomnia, decreased appetite, headaches, stomachaches, and mood changes. Serious side effects are uncommon but may include increased heart rate, high blood pressure, and allergic reactions.

If you experience any concerning side effects while taking Ritalin, it's important to consult your doctor immediately.

Flashbacks from Pregabalin: Causes, Symptoms, and Treatment

Pregabalin, a medication commonly used to treat seizures and neuropathic pain, can in rare cases lead to vivid, unpleasant flashbacks. These flashbacks are often described as intrusive memories or sensations that feel intensely real, despite not being actual events. The exact causes of pregabalin flashbacks are still under investigation, but they may be linked to the medication's effects on brain chemistry and neurotransmitter activity.

  • Frequent symptoms of pregabalin flashbacks include hallucinations, anxiety, dissociation, and a feeling of being removed from reality.

If you are experiencing pregabalin flashbacks, it is important to reach out to your doctor immediately. Treatment options may include adjusting your medication dosage, switching to a different medication, or engaging in therapy to help manage the symptoms.
